Libertas Americana Medals (1781)
Coin Series
About This Series
Conceived by Benjamin Franklin during his diplomatic mission to Paris and executed by the celebrated French engraver Augustin Dupré, the Libertas Americana medal stands among the most iconic pieces in all of American numismatics. Commissioned in 1782 to commemorate the pivotal American victories at Saratoga (1777) and Yorktown (1781), the medal served a dual diplomatic purpose: celebrating American independence while honoring the French alliance that made it possible. The obverse portrays Liberty as a youthful woman with flowing hair and a liberty cap on a pole, encircled by the date 4 JUIL. 1776 (July 4, 1776) and the legend LIBERTAS AMERICANA. The reverse presents one of the most sophisticated allegorical compositions in 18th-century medallic art — the infant Hercules, representing the young American nation, strangling two serpents (symbolizing the British armies defeated at Saratoga and Yorktown) while Minerva, representing France, shields him with her aegis from the attacking British leopard. Franklin presented original gold strikings to King Louis XVI and Queen Marie Antoinette, with silver examples distributed to French ministers and members of Congress. Original strikes were produced at the Paris Mint in gold (reportedly fewer than a dozen), silver, and bronze, all of which rank as major numismatic rarities today. The medal measures approximately 47 mm in diameter and remains one of the most frequently reproduced and collected American historical medals, with later restrikes and copies extending its legacy across two centuries of collecting.
